What Are Inbuilt Kitchen Appliances?
Inbuilt kitchen appliances, also called built-in appliances, are developed to fit effortlessly into kitchen cabinetry and countertops, creating a structured and cohesive appearance within the kitchen. Unlike freestanding designs, inbuilt appliances provide the benefit of maximizing area while mixing harmoniously with the overall design.
Types of Inbuilt Kitchen Appliances
Inbuilt kitchen appliances come in various types, each serving a special function. Below is a classified list of typical inbuilt kitchen appliances:

Cooking Appliances

- Cooktops: These can be gas or electric and are integrated into counter tops, permitting different configurations.
- Steam Ovens: Gaining traction in contemporary kitchen areas, these ovens use steam to cook food while retaining nutrients.
Refrigeration Appliances
- Refrigerators: Inbuilt refrigerators fit perfectly into kitchen cabinetry, maintaining a constant appearance throughout the kitchen.
- White wine Coolers: Designed for the wine lover, these appliances keep ideal temperatures for red wine storage.
Dishwashing Appliances
- Dishwashing machines: Inbuilt dishwashers are positioned below countertops and can be camouflaged with cabinetry for a streamlined appearance.
Miscellaneous Appliances

Benefits of Inbuilt Kitchen Appliances
Inbuilt kitchen appliances offer many advantages, making them an appealing option for remodels or brand-new builds. Here are a few of the most considerable advantages:
-
Aesthetic Appeal: By providing a smooth finish, inbuilt appliances add to a modern-day and sophisticated kitchen design.
-
Area Optimization: These appliances often utilize less area than freestanding designs, making them perfect for smaller sized kitchen areas.
-
Improved Functionality: Built-in appliances can enhance workflow and enhance cooking routines.
-
Increased Property Value: High-quality inbuilt appliances can make a home more enticing to prospective purchasers, eventually increasing property value.

-
Personalization: Homeowners have the option to select appliances that fit their particular needs and preferences.
Table: Comparison of Inbuilt vs. Freestanding Appliances
| Feature | Inbuilt Appliances | Freestanding Appliances |
|---|---|---|
| Aesthetic Integration | Seamless cabinet integration | Stand-alone design |
| Area Efficiency | Optimizes kitchen space | Needs extra space |
| Modification | Customized creates offered | Limited customization |
| Versatility | Minimal flexibility | More options and ease of access |
| Expense | Typically greater | Generally lower |
Considerations for Installation
While inbuilt kitchen appliances provide several advantages, there are very important considerations to keep in mind during installation:
-
Measurement: Accurate measurements are necessary to ensure a best fit within existing cabinetry.
-
Ventilation: Adequate ventilation is crucial for appliances like ovens and dishwashing machines to function efficiently.
-
Power and Water Supply: Access to electrical outlets and pipes should be accounted for during installation to make sure appliances operate correctly.
-
Expert Installation: Hiring experts might be advantageous to prevent pricey mistakes and ensure proper fitting.
